Barbados is championing a new global initiative that Prime Minister Mia Mottley expects will deliver a new deal for the world’s small island development states over the next 18 months.
The plan called Bridgetown 3.0 was launched today at the fourth International Conference on Small Island Developing States (SIDS-4) which is underway in St John’s, Antigua.
Among other things, the plan aims to secure for vulnerable states cheaper funding on easier terms.
Miss Mottley also wants elimination of the surcharges required to be paid for funding from the International Monetary Fund.
